FSC: Fassi Stability Control

Fassi has developed the FSC “Fassi Stability Control” systems, offered in a range of versions designed for each type of crane to best comply with the Machinery Directive 2006/42/EC and the application of the harmonized technical standard EN 12999:2011, which requires, for cranes with a capacity of at least 1000 kg or a lifting moment equal to or greater than 40,000 Nm, the integration of vehicle stability control into the lifting condition management function performed by the moment limiter.

These systems vary according to the crane models and the specific configurations on which they are installed.
In particular, the S and SII versions, with fully automatic management, which can only be installed on cranes equipped with the FX500 or FX900 electronic device, RCH, RCS or V7 RRC radio controls, and hydraulically extendable stabilizers, prove to be a state-of-the-art product from a system engineering perspective and fully functional.

The FSC system, by intervening automatically, necessarily limits crane operation whenever all the conditions required to ensure vehicle stability are not met: it interacts with the extension of the lateral outriggers and the positioning of the stabilizer jacks. This is achieved through two devices: the proximity sensor, which verifies ground contact of the stabilizer jacks, and the micro/encoder reel, which detects the extension of the lateral outrigger support.
The operator is thus able to instantly monitor every step. Information regarding the status of the crane and the authorization to operate once stabilization has been achieved is displayed on the remote control screen or on the crane’s user panel.

The FSC/L system can optionally be installed on cranes ranging from the Micro series up to the F275A e-active model. It can be combined with models equipped with either the HO hydraulic moment limiter or the FX electronic one. It does not include differentiated work area management or the distinction between the right and left working areas relative to the vehicle. The system checks the positioning of the lateral stabilizer supports (of the crane and, if applicable, of the additional crossbeam) and the deployment of the related stabilizer jacks, granting authorization to use the crane only if the lateral extensions are fully extended on both sides and the stabilizer jacks are properly set on the ground.

FSC / M

The FSC/M system can be installed on crane models from the F50A active/e-active up to the F275A e-active. This system can only be installed on cranes equipped with the FX500 electronic device. The system manages the recognition of the vehicle’s right and left working areas, includes the management of the moment limiter for two working zones (differentiated limiter: maximum capacity above the truck bed and reduced capacity above the cab), and provides two (M1 version) or three (M2 version) different activations of the moment limiter depending on the positioning of the lateral stabilizer supports.

FSC / H

The FSC/H stability control system adds greater operational possibilities to the already excellent features of the FSC/M stability control. From the 3 reading positions of the M2 system, it increases to 5 positions for the crane’s outrigger and up to 3 for the additional crossbeam, allowing for a maximum of 10 different crane performance levels. This optimizes lifting capacity according to the stability conditions in place. To understand the machine’s working capacity based on the stability configuration adopted, the crane’s performance level relative to the rated value is expressed as a percentage, thus providing the user with direct information on the available lifting capacity.

FSC / S

The FSC/S system is standard for the crane range from the F245A dynamic/e-dynamic model up to the F2150RAL xhe-dynamic model.
It can optionally be installed on other models equipped with FX500 or FX900, RCH/RCS or V7RRC radio controls, and hydraulically extendable stabilizers.
It manages the recognition of the right and left work areas and the moment limiter for two zones—above the cab and above the truck bed—based on the detected stability. The system operates autonomously according to the position of the stabilizers (closed, partially extended, or fully extended), detected by linear encoders, and the inclination of the base outrigger beam, thanks to a dedicated sensor.
Dynamic software adjusts crane performance according to the work configuration, stabilizer position/extension, and base inclination. If the stabilizers are not fully extended, the pressure limit is reduced and, depending on boom position, working speeds may also be decreased.
The system automatically recognizes any counterweights and additional stabilizers.

FSC / SII

The FSC/SII system is standard for the crane range above 50 t/m in the xhe-dynamic versions and available on request for the he-dynamic versions. Functionally, it is similar to the FSC/S system, but it differs in the reduction of the minimum stability area thanks to a special advanced inclination sensor (the crane operates at full capacity as soon as the additional outrigger beam reaches 25% of its total stroke) and in the increased maximum working angles on an inclined plane.

IOC – Internet Of Cranes

With Fassi’s patented “Internet of Cranes® – IoC” system, all cranes equipped with the dedicated device are “online.” This enables operators to rely on an always-active assistance service, optimizing maintenance time and costs. The Fassi “Internet of Cranes® – IoC” system manages all the information gathered from crane operations, offering the operator (or the service center) the advantages of a machine equipped with active intelligent logic during actual use.

X-Design – Decagonal Section

The X-Design decagonal section of the secondary boom and telescopic extensions is an innovation that optimizes the distribution of stress between the slide and the beam, reducing the overall weight of the crane without compromising its structural strength. This configuration ensures higher lifting capacity, especially in vertical setups, and improves the crane’s operational efficiency.

FX900 – Fassi Electronic Control

An electronic control system governing the load conditions of the crane, hydraulic and manual jibs and the winch, offering technical and functional characteristics suited to specific crane models, particularly those delivering high operational performance even under the most challenging operating conditions. It also manages lifting moment, allowing the activation of multiple work areas in accordance with the conditions of stability of the vehicle/crane combination.

Drive by Fassi

With Drive by Fassi, the operator can maneuver a Volvo Trucks vehicle directly from the Fassi V7 radio remote control, without being in the cab. Integrated with the Exster interface developed by Volvo Trucks, this technology is part of a reliable and safe system created through the collaboration between Fassi and Volvo Trucks Italia. As the natural evolution of the FX-Link system, it now makes it possible not only to manage certain vehicle functions from the crane’s remote control and monitor the crane’s status from the truck dashboard, but also to move the truck remotely with maximum precision and safety.
